#db73ca - RGB(219, 115, 202) - Orchid Color FAQ

What is the color code for Orchid?

Hex color code for Orchid color is #db73ca. RGB color code for orchid color is rgb(219, 115, 202).

What is the RGB value of #db73ca?

The RGB value corresponding to the hexadecimal color code #db73ca is rgb(219, 115, 202). These values represent the intensities of the red, green, and blue components of the color, respectively. Here, '219' indicates the intensity of the red component, '115' represents the green component's intensity, and '202' denotes the blue component's intensity. Combined in these specific proportions, these three color components create the color represented by #db73ca.

What is the C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) color model of #db73ca?

In the CMYK (Cyan, Magenta, Yellow, Black)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#db73ca is composed of 0% Cyan, 47% Magenta, 8% Yellow, and 14% Black. In this CMYK breakdown, the Cyan component at 0% influences the coolness or green-blue aspects of the color, whereas the 47% of Magenta contributes to the red-purple qualities. The 8% of Yellow typically adds to the brightness and warmth, and the 14% of Black determines the depth and overall darkness of the shade. The resulting color can range from bright and vivid to deep and muted, depending on these CMYK values. The CMYK color model is crucial in color printing and graphic design, offering a practical way to mix these four ink colors to create a vast spectrum of hues.

What is the HSL value of #db73ca?

In the HSL (Hue, Saturation, Lightness) color model, the color represented by the hexadecimal code #db73ca has an HSL value of 310° (degrees) for Hue, 59% for Saturation, and 65% for Lightness. In this HSL representation, the Hue at 310° indicates the basic color tone, which is a shade of red in this case. The Saturation value of 59% describes the intensity or purity of this color, with a higher percentage indicating a more vivid and pure color. The Lightness value of 65% determines the brightness of the color, where a higher percentage represents a lighter shade. Together, these HSL values combine to create the distinctive shade of red that is both moderately vivid and fairly bright, as indicated by the specific values for this color. The HSL color model is particularly useful in digital arts and web design, as it allows for easy adjustments of color tones, saturation, and brightness levels.
